ARTICLE ON ZIONISM

“VIOLENTLY ANTI-BRITISH” ENCYCLOPAEDIA PUBLICATION N.Z.P.A. Special Correspondent Rec. 10 p.m. LONDON, Nov. 25. Attention has been drawn to what is considered a violently anti-British article on Zionism which appears as an appendix to the Encyclopaedia Britannica. The article appears in the “ Brilannica Book for the Year 1947,” prepared under the direction of Mi Walter Yust, editor of the Encyclopaedia, and published as an appendix to it The article, of which the author .is F.abbi Israel Goldstein, of New York, chairman of the World Zionist Federation, alleges that British military forces turned Palestine, into a police State, and that some of them behaved with barbaric cruelty. A member of the staff of the Encyclopaedia stated he could not explain how the article in question “slipped through.” Two thousand copies of the book have already been sent to subscribers in Britain.,
